Montana Governor Gianforte Implements Statewide Prohibition on Red Flag Laws

Montana Governor Greg Gianforte (R) enacted a law on Thursday that bans red flag laws across cities and municipalities in the state. The legislation, known as HB 809, not only outlaws red flag laws but also prevents cities from receiving grants meant to support their adoption or enforcement. Texas to begin gathering noncitizen treatment data from hospitals statewide

Starting November 1, Texas Governor Greg Abbott will require hospitals in the Lone Star State to disclose information about non-citizen patients. Abbott plans to report findings collected by public hospitals in Texas to the federal government, blaming federal border policies for $3 billion in uninsured care across the state. Ohio testing data integrity program on elections statewide

A pilot program targeting the accuracy of Ohio’s voter rolls is currently rolling out across the state. Secretary of State Frank LaRose recently announced a new voter data integrity program that began in six counties and is now expanding statewide.
